Lines Matching refs:chan

40 static uint16_t ar5416GetDefaultNF(struct ath_hal *ah, const struct ieee80211_channel *chan);
64 ar5416IsCalSupp(struct ath_hal *ah, const struct ieee80211_channel *chan,
72 return !IEEE80211_IS_CHAN_B(chan);
81 if (IEEE80211_IS_CHAN_HT20(chan) &&
82 (IS_5GHZ_FAST_CLOCK_EN(ah, chan)))
84 if (IEEE80211_IS_CHAN_5GHZ(chan))
86 if (IEEE80211_IS_CHAN_HT40(chan))
202 ar5416InitCalHardware(struct ath_hal *ah, const struct ieee80211_channel *chan)
244 ar5416InitCal(struct ath_hal *ah, const struct ieee80211_channel *chan)
249 ichan = ath_hal_checkchannel(ah, chan);
253 if (! AH5416(ah)->ah_cal_initcal(ah, chan)) {
289 if (ar5416IsCalSupp(ah, chan, ADC_DC_INIT_CAL)) {
302 if (ar5416IsCalSupp(ah, chan, ADC_GAIN_CAL)) {
308 if (ar5416IsCalSupp(ah, chan, ADC_DC_CAL)) {
314 if (ar5416IsCalSupp(ah, chan, IQ_MISMATCH_CAL)) {
339 ar5416ResetCalValid(struct ath_hal *ah, const struct ieee80211_channel *chan)
342 HAL_CHANNEL_INTERNAL *ichan = ath_hal_checkchannel(ah, chan);
352 __func__, chan->ic_freq, chan->ic_flags);
367 if (!ar5416IsCalSupp(ah, chan, currCal->calData->calType))
372 __func__, currCal->calData->calType, chan->ic_freq,
373 chan->ic_flags);
444 ar5416PerCalibrationN(struct ath_hal *ah, struct ieee80211_channel *chan,
452 OS_MARK(ah, AH_MARK_PERCAL, chan->ic_freq);
464 ichan = ath_hal_checkchannel(ah, chan);
468 __func__, chan->ic_freq, chan->ic_flags);
508 r = ar5416GetNf(ah, chan);
535 ar5416PerCalibration(struct ath_hal *ah, struct ieee80211_channel *chan,
543 return ar5416PerCalibrationN(ah, chan, ahp->ah_rx_chainmask,
549 return ar5416PerCalibrationN(ah, chan, ahp->ah_rx_chainmask,
556 const struct ieee80211_channel *chan, int16_t *nft)
558 if (IEEE80211_IS_CHAN_5GHZ(chan)) {
562 if (IEEE80211_IS_CHAN_2GHZ(chan)) {
567 __func__, chan->ic_flags);
580 ar5416LoadNF(struct ath_hal *ah, const struct ieee80211_channel *chan)
594 int16_t default_nf = ar5416GetDefaultNF(ah, chan);
619 if (i > 2 && !IEEE80211_IS_CHAN_HT40(chan))
670 if (i > 2 && !IEEE80211_IS_CHAN_HT40(chan))
731 ar5416GetDefaultNF(struct ath_hal *ah, const struct ieee80211_channel *chan)
735 if (!chan || IEEE80211_IS_CHAN_2GHZ(chan))
781 ar5416GetNf(struct ath_hal *ah, struct ieee80211_channel *chan)
795 HAL_CHANNEL_INTERNAL *ichan = ath_hal_checkchannel(ah, chan);
801 if (ar5416GetEepromNoiseFloorThresh(ah, chan, &nfThresh)) {
812 chan->ic_state |= IEEE80211_CHANSTATE_CWINT;